ALFREDO, Miguel e MIRANDA, Ana. Who Tightens the Nuts and Bolts? Professional Training and Employment in Argentina's Automotive Industry. RMIE [online]. 2021, vol.26, n.91, pp.1281-1311. Epub 13-Dez-2021. ISSN 1405-6666.
This article analyzes the link between education and work in Argentina's automotive industry. It studies the evolution of occupational dynamics, based on the characterization of educational profiles deployed in various labor segments from 2006 to 2019. The article sustains that professional training offers spaces for acquiring and/or updating knowledge in a diversified system, with representative actors involved in the institutional mechanisms of education and work. Based on documentary analysis and the processing of secondary statistical data from official sources, the conclusions support the pertinence of institutional participation and mechanisms for defining the link between education and work, in which the development of professional training is central.
Palavras-chave : education and employment; education/industry relationships; professional training; Argentina.
